The book studies architecture and landscapes in traditional villages in the Red River Delta region of Vietnam, from a rural and urban geographic perspective. The first chapter studies and presents an overview of villages, especially traditional Vietnamese villages, describing ways of organizing spaces in villages. The second chapter deals with the architectural and landscape forms in traditional villages between the two periods, the contemporary period and the colonial period. The third chapter deals with the changes in architecture and landscape of traditional villages in the Red River Delta. These villages will become the centers of a newly planned area that can develop in harmony with traditional and modern elements. The final conclusion is that these villages need to be preserved.
